Voted that the Selectmen be directed to Remove any person who has or may break out with the small pox, to such a place as they may think will be most for the safety of the Inhabitants and the public.
Voted that the Selectmen examine those persons (if any there be) who may break out with the small pox and should it appear that they were Inoculated they will take the steps of the Law.
Voted that the Committee be directed Immediately to see that the Houses of Mr. Atherton Wales, Doct. Ephraim Wales and Mr Richard Thayer be cleansed from the infection of the small pox and if any person there be in either of those Houses who may be infected with that disorder that they be immediately removed to such place as they may think proper. The Freeholders and other Inhabitants of the Town of Brain- tree being assembled pursuant to legal warrants particulars are as follows after a Moderator chosen.
First To see if the Town will Authorize and impower their Treasurer to Borrow such sum or sums of money as are necessary to pay the Towns debts which they are in Connection with the Town of Quincy.
Secondly to see if the Town will Petition the General Court to put a stop to the Distilling Spirituous liquors out of Rye.
Thirdly to chuse any Committee or hear the Report of any the Town may think proper when assembled.
Assembled as aforesaid Capt™. Eliplialet Sawen Moderator.
Voted that the Treasurer give his Security as Treasurer for said Town for their part or proportion of all Debts due from them pre- vious to the Incoperation of the Town of Quincy.
Voted a petition be presented to the General Court praying that a stop be put to the distilling Rye into Spirits. Then Voted that Hon. Samuel Niles Esq. Majr. Stephen Penniman and Capt. Elisha Wales be a Committee to draught and sign a Petition in behalf of the Town for the purpos aforesaid.

[440] Suffolk ss. To either of the Constables of the Town of Braintree in said County Greeting.
[L.S.] You are in the name of the Commonwealth of Massa- chusetts directed to warn and give notice unto William Chandler, Eliphalet Chandler, Zaionus Sawyour Sarah Phill, James Pratt and family Lemuel French, Samuel Jones and family, Joshua Pack- ard, Mary Burns Phebe Done Ager at Peter Bicknells, Jaxson Gurney, Susanna Ripley, Charles Thomson, Elisha Turner, Rufus Davis, Robert Omen, Eli Farrington, Mary Farrington, John Mar- tain Renagger, Widow Sarah Pope, John Pope, Asa Pope, Thomas Cooke, Peter Burrell, Seth Burrell, Peter Brow, London a negro, of the Town of Braintree in the County of Suffolk who have lately come into this town for the purpose of abiding therein not having obtained the Towns Consent, Therfor that they Depart the limits thereof with their children and others under their Care within fifteen Days and of this precept with your Doings thereon you are to make return into the office of the Clerk, of the Town of Brain- tree within twenty Days next coming that such further proceedings may be had in the premises as the Law Directs.
Given under our hands and seals at Braintree the Twenty fourth Day of December A.D. 1789.
John Hall, Stephen Penniman Joseph White Jun', J
Selectmen.
Suffolk ss. Braintree January 9th. 1790.
In obedience to the within Precept I have by written Precipt in the name of the Commonwealth of Massachusetts warned and Given notice unto all the within named Persons to Depart the Lim- its of this Town within fifteen Days with their families and all under their care. Daniel Baxter Const.

BRAINTREYS BOOK OF RECORDS,
BIRTHS, MARRIAGES & DEATHS OF
begininge in ye year 1643.
At first kept by Henry Addams.
Then by Capt. Richard Brackett. Then by Jnº. Mills. Then by Christopher Webb. next by Benjamin Thompson. next by Samuel Thompson. y". Benjamin Thompson, 1696 Physician and Schoole Maister.
next by Joseph Parmenter. next by Benjamin Webb, 1709 pt one year. then @ Mr. Parmenter again 18 years. Then again q Benjamin Webb, 1728, 8 years.
Then by Richard Faxon, chose March 7th. 1736/7 & he served 17 years.
Then by Elisha Niles Esqr. who was Chose March 5th. 1753, and continued in the Office untill the day of his Death which was July 1st. 1776.
